- FREE ISSUES OF CLOTHING TO AIRMEN.
(1) Free issues of clothing to airmen shall be made in accordance
with the following scale :—
(a) When first attested :—
Badges, cap, F.S. .. .. .. 1
Badges, cap, S.D. .. .. .. 1
Badges, arm, eagle blue .. .. .. 3 pairs.
Badges, arm, eagle red .. .. .. 1 pair.
Bags, kit .. .. .. 1
Boots, ankle .. .. .. 2 pairs.
Brush, button .. .. .. 1
Brush, scrubbing, web .. .. .. 1
Caps, S.D. .. .. .. 1
Caps, Field Service .. .. .. 1
Coats, great .. .. .. 1
Jackets, S.D., blue .. .. .. 2
Frocks, khaki, drill .. .. .. 2
Suits, combination, blue .. .. .. 2
Shirts, Angola, blue-grey .. .. .. 2
Collars, Angola, blue-grey .. .. .. 2
Shoes, canvas, blue .. .. .. 1 pair.
Socks .. .. .. 3 pairs.
Stick, button, brass .. .. .. 1
Ties, black .. .. .. 1
Trousers, S.D., blue .. .. .. 2 pairs.
Trousers, khaki, drill .. .. .. 2 pairs.
(b) When undergoing recruit training :—
Vests, cotton, white .. .. .. 1
(c) On the occasion of each promotion to a non-commissioned
officer’s rank :—
Chevrons .. .. .. 4 sets.
(d) On first promotion to the rank of sergeant :—
Shirts, cotton, blue-grey .. .. .. 2
Collars, cotton, blue-grey .. .. .. 4
(e) On promotion to a warrant officer :—
Badges, Royal Arms, worsted .. .. .. 4
Badges, Royal Arms, gilding metal .. .. .. 2
Caps, Field Service, W.O. pattern .. .. .. 1
Caps, S.D., W.O. pattern .. .. .. 1
Jackets, S.D., W.O. pattern .. .. .. 2
Trousers, S.D., W.O. pattern .. .. .. 2 pairs.
Coats, great, W.O. pattern .. .. .. 1
(2) The following items of clothing shall be replaced on being
worn out through fair wear-and-tear and shall be returned to store for
disposal :—
Suits, combination, blue
Shoes, canvas, blue.
- AIRMEN DISCHARGED BEFORE COMPLETION OF PERIOD ENLISTMENT
TO RETURN CLOTHING.
In the event of an airman being discharged within a period of
five years from the date of enlistment he shall be required to return
the whole of the clothing issued under the scale set out in Regula-
tion 159, deficiencies being charged at rates to be determined by
the Air Board from time to time.
- UNIFORM UPKEEP ALLOWANCE TO AIRMEN.
An airman shall be paid an annual uniform upkeep allowance of
£6 payable in arrears from the 1st day of April in each year.
- RATES OF TRAVELLING-ALLOWANCES.
Subject to the succeeding provisions of these regulations, travelling-
allowance at the following rates may be paid to members when absent
on duty from their stations or headquarters :—
Rank or Appointment. Per Day.
£ s. d.
Chief of the Air Staff .. .. .. 1 5 0
Group captain .. .. .. 1 0 0
Wing commander .. .. .. 1 0 0
Squadron leader .. .. .. 1 0 0
Flight lieutenant .. .. .. 0 17 6
Flying officer .. .. .. 0 15 0
Pilot officer .. .. .. 0 13 6
Acting pilot officer .. .. .. 0 13 6
Airmen—all ranks .. .. .. 0 12 6
